This is the thread for MLE or sign and trade talk only. Were in rebuilding mode, and Zeke plan is to get Bigger, Younger, Faster and Longer.

Fits the new plan / Pros / Cons /

***Kwame Brown (Still young has alot of potental)(Lacks motivation)

***Eddy Curry (Still young has alot of potental)(Heart)

***Zydrunas Ilgauskas (Solid Rebounder and Defender)(Legs and Age)

Samuel Dalembert (Great rebounder and Shot blocker)(Inconsistent)

Dan Gadzuric (Athletic Shot Blocker)(Inconsistent)

***Jerome James (Athletic , runs floor well)(Lacks real production)

Steven Hunter (Still young, Shot Blocker)(Lacks real production)

DeSagana Diop (Still young has some potential)(Hasnt lived up to potential)

Mikki Moore (Can score in the post, Shot Blocker)(Inconsistent)

Jared Reiner

Jamal Sampson

Mamadou N'Diaye

Michael Stewart

Jelani McCoy

Shareef Abdur-Rahim(Can score all over the court)(Selfish)

Antoine Walker (Good Passing Skills, effective in low post)(Inconsistent, Turnover prone, Bad shot selection)

Tyson Chandler (Excellent Weak side defender)(No offensive Game)

***Stromile Swift (Athletcism, Shot Blocker)( Depends too much on athleticism)

Udonis Haslem (Good defender, Rebouder)(Did nothing in the playoffs)

Donyell Marshall (Excellent 3 point shooter)(Can do much in the post)

Reggie Evans (Great Rebounder, Defensive minded)(No offensive game)

Danny Fortson (Physical Defender, Long)(Attitude, Not a team player)

Tony Battie (runs the floor well, Shot Blocker)(Inconsistent)

Malik Allen (Solid back-up)(Inconsistent)

Michael Ruffin (Good defensive game)(No offensive game)
